Scientists Begin to Identify the Colors and Patterns of Dinosaurs

This is just plain cool and will hopefully set off a run of sweet new dinosaur-related movies.

In the new study, Michael Benton, a paleontologist at the University of Bristol, and colleagues have analyzed the structures of what appear to be feathers and say that they match the feathers of living birds down to the microscopic level. And they used those microscopic features to determine what color the ancient feathers were.
